CVE-2006-6276
Disclosure Date: December 04, 2006 (last updated February 09, 2024)
HTTP request smuggling vulnerability in Sun Java System Proxy Server before 20061130, when used with Sun Java System Application Server or Sun Java System Web Server, allows remote attackers to bypass HTTP request filtering, hijack web sessions, perform cross-site scripting (XSS), and poison web caches via unspecified attack vectors.

CVE-2006-5750
Disclosure Date: November 27, 2006 (last updated October 04, 2023)
Directory traversal vulnerability in the DeploymentFileRepository class in JBoss Application Server (jbossas) 3.2.4 through 4.0.5 allows remote authenticated users to read or modify arbitrary files, and possibly execute arbitrary code, via unspecified vectors related to the console manager.

CVE-2006-1058
Disclosure Date: April 04, 2006 (last updated February 22, 2025)
BusyBox 1.1.1 does not use a salt when generating passwords, which makes it easier for local users to guess passwords from a stolen password file using techniques such as rainbow tables.

CVE-2004-0826
Disclosure Date: December 31, 2004 (last updated February 22, 2025)
Heap-based buffer overflow in Netscape Network Security Services (NSS) library all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a modified record length field in an SSLv2 client hello message.
